The Opportunity
We're partnered with a fast-growing Cyber Security company whose cloud-native platform is helping organisations around the world strengthen their security posture and stay ahead of evolving cyber threats. They're now looking for a Customer Platform Architect to work directly with customers, helping them deploy, optimise and support the platform within complex on-premise and hybrid cloud environments. This is a unique opportunity to combine hands-on engineering with customer engagement, giving you ownership from initial deployment through to long-term customer success.
The Role
Working alongside Customer Success, Product and Engineering teams, you'll help customers design deployment architectures, troubleshoot platform issues and ensure their environments are secure, reliable and performing at their best. This isn't a role where you'll simply produce designs and hand them over. You'll be expected to get hands-on, diagnosing issues, supporting deployments and working directly with customers to solve technical challenges.
Key Responsibilities
- Guide customers through the deployment of Kubernetes-based platforms.
- Advise on infrastructure design, sizing and best practice.
- Troubleshoot complex platform and infrastructure issues.
- Carry out platform health checks and recommend improvements.
- Support technical pre-sales discussions where required.
- Produce clear technical documentation.
- Work closely with Product and Engineering teams to improve the customer experience.
